Habilitar o log do Windows Installer
O Windows inclui um serviço de log ativado pelo Registro para ajudar a diagnosticar problemas do Windows Installer. Este artigo descreve como habilitar esse serviço de log.
Número original do KB: 223300
Observação
A entrada do Registro neste artigo é válida para todos os sistemas operacionais Windows.
Log do Windows Installer
O Windows Installer pode usar o log para ajudar na solução de problemas com a instalação de pacotes de software. Esse registro é habilitado adicionando chaves e valores ao registro. Depois que as entradas forem adicionadas e habilitadas, você poderá repetir a instalação do problema e o Windows Installer acompanhará o progresso e o publicará na pasta Temp. O nome do arquivo do novo log é aleatório. No entanto, as primeiras letras são Msi e o nome do arquivo tem uma extensão .log. Para localizar a pasta Temp, digite a seguinte linha em um prompt de comando:
cd %temp%
Para habilitar o log do Windows Installer manualmente, consulte a seção a seguir.
Habilitar o log do Windows Installer manualmente
Importante
Esta seção, método ou tarefa contém etapas que descrevem como modificar o Registro. Entretanto, sérios problemas poderão ocorrer caso você modifique o Registro incorretamente. Portanto, certifique-se de seguir essas etapas com atenção. Para proteção acrescida, faça backup do Registro antes de modificá-lo. Em, é possível restaurar o Registro caso ocorra um problema. Para obter mais informações sobre como fazer backup e restaurar o Registro, consulte Como fazer backup e restaurar o Registro no Windows.
Para habilitar o log do Windows Installer por conta própria, abra o Registro usando Regedit.exe e crie a seguinte subchave e chaves:
- Caminho:
HKEY_LOCAL_MACHINE\Software\Policies\Microsoft\Windows\Installer
- Tipo: Reg_SZ
- Valor: Registro
- Dados: voicewarmupx
As letras no campo de valor podem estar em qualquer ordem. Cada letra ativa um modo de registro diferente. A função real de cada letra é a seguinte para a versão 1.1 do MSI:
- v - Saída detalhada
- o - Mensagens de falta de espaço em disco
- i - Mensagens de status
- c - Parâmetros iniciais da interface do usuário
- e - Todas as mensagens de erro
- w - Avisos não fatais
- a - Início das ações
- r - Registros específicos da ação
- m - Informações de falta de memória ou saída fatal
- u - Solicitações do usuário
- p - Propriedades do terminal
- + - Anexar ao arquivo existente
- ! - Libere cada linha para o log
- x - Informações extras de depuração. O sinalizador x está disponível apenas no Windows Server 2003 e sistemas operacionais posteriores, no MSI redistribuível versão 3.0 e em versões posteriores do MSI redistribuível.
- *-Curinga. Registre todas as informações, exceto as opções v e x. Para incluir as opções v e x, especifique /l*vx.
Observação
Essa alteração deve ser usada apenas para solução de problemas e não deve ser deixada ativada, pois terá efeitos adversos no desempenho do sistema e no espaço em disco. Cada vez que você usa o item Adicionar ou Remover Programas no Painel de Controle, um novo arquivo Msi*.log é criado. Para desabilitar o registro em log, remova o valor do Registro em log .
Habilitar o log do Windows Installer com Políticas de Grupo
Você pode habilitar o log com Políticas de Grupo editando a UO ou a Política de Grupo de Diretório apropriada. Em Política de Grupo, expanda Configuração do Computador, Modelos Administrativos, Componentes do Windows e selecione Windows Installer.
Clique duas vezes em Log e clique em Habilitado. Na caixa Registro, insira as opções que deseja registrar. O arquivo de log, Msi.log, aparece na pasta Temp do volume do sistema.
Para obter mais informações sobre o log MSI, consulte a Ajuda do Windows. Para fazer isso, pesquise usando a frase log msi e selecione Gerenciando opções para computadores por meio da Política de Grupo.
Observação
A adição do sinalizador x está disponível nativamente no Windows Server 2003 e sistemas operacionais posteriores, no MSI redistribuível versão 3.0 e em versões posteriores do MSI redistribuível.